Texas | 6.25% |
Nueces County | 0.00% |
Corpus Christi | 1.38% |
District / Special Tax | 0.63% |
Combined Sales Tax Rate | 8.25% |
---|
If you make retail sales in Texas, say, from a business located in Corpus Christi, and your location falls within a Special Purpose District, you’re generally required to collect both the state sales tax and the applicable Special Purpose District Sales and Use Tax on tangible personal property. These district taxes are common in Texas and can vary significantly by area.
